    Bringing the analysis across from last week and updating it if that's okay

    Clark's highest screentime remains - Infamous: 27m 31s.
    His lowest (congratulations to Beast for taking the 'honor' from Power) - Beast: 12m, 51s

    As per last week, the trend continues with episodes that focus on other characters tending as a norm to bring his screentime down compared to theirs:

    Toxic (Oliver backstory) - Clark: 16m 1s, Oliver: 24m 49s (Clark 8m 48s less)
    Committed (Lois-centric by screentime) - Clark: 19m 6s, Lois: 21m 52s (Clark 2m 46s less)
    Abyss (Chloe flashbacks) - Clark: 20m 57s, Chloe: 29m 46s (Clark 8m 49s less)
    Power (Lana flashbacks) - Clark: 15m 2s, Lana: 20m 15s (Clark 5m 13s less)
    Hex (Chloe-centric) - Clark: 22m 41s, Chloe: 26m 57s (Clark 4m 16s less)
    Eternal (Davis backstory) - Clark: 16m 1s, Davis: 22m 42s (Clark 6m 41s less)
    Stiletto (Lois-centric) - Clark: 18m 56s, Lois: 22m 48s (Clark 3m 52s less)
    Power (Chloe/Doomsday-centric) - Clark: 12m 51s, Chloe: 20m 36s (Clark 7m 45s less)

    Abyss and Hex still kept him above the 20 minute mark (Abyss giving him 8m 49s less than the person the episode was focussed on and Hex giving him 4m 16s less than the person the episode focussed on).

    Season totals to date:

    Odyssey (return of Clark) - 17m 24s (highest screentime minutes)
    Plastique (Clark at DP) - 22m 15s (highest screentime minutes)
    Toxic (Oliver backstory) - 16m 1s (second highest to Oliver)
    Instinct (Clark & Maxima) - 22m 33s (highest)
    Committed (Lois & Clark investigate) - 19m 6s (second highest to Lois)
    Prey - (Clark investigates) - 19m 55s (highest)
    Identity (Clark/RBB) - 24m 23s (highest)
    Bloodline (Phantom Zone & Kara) - 20m 26s (highest)
    Abyss (Chloe flashbacks) - 20m 57s (second highest to Chloe)
    Bride (Wedding & Doomsday) - 19m 38s (highest)
    Legion (Superhero-centric) - 24m 21s (highest)
    Bulletproof (Clark undercover) - 22m 24s (highest)
    Power (Lana flashbacks) - 15m 2s (second highest to Lana)
    Requiem (Clark/Lana/Lex) - 23m 35s (highest)
    Infamous (Clark/RBB) - 27m 31s (highest)
    Turbulance (Clark/Tess) - 16m 6s (highest)
    Hex (Chloe-centric) - 22m 41s (second highest)
    Eternal (Davis Backstory) - 16m 1s (third behind Davis and Chloe)
    Stiletto (Lois-centric) - 18m 56s (second highest to Lois)
    Beast (Chloe/Doomsday-centric) - 12m 51s (fourth behind Chloe, Oliver AND Davis)

    That's 12 out of 20 episodes where he's had the highest screentime minutes, 6 out of 20 where he's had second highest (when the episode focussed on another character), 1 out of 20 where he's been third highest and 1 out of 20 when he's been second lowest, (beating Jimmy by a mere 2m 13s)

    That means one out of four of the last four episodes - Stiletto - had Clark with the second highest screentime. While three out of four of the last episodes - Hex, Eternal and Beast (which were focussed on the Chloe/Doomsday storylines) - pushed Clark from second to third to fourth in the screentime rankings respectively.           Thanks BadToad!

          Average screentime per ep:

          Season 8:
          Clark- 20m, 6s
          Chloe- 13m, 42s
          Lois- 13m, 19s
          Jimmy- 10m, 20s
          Tess- 8m, 57s
          Davis- 9m, 59s
          Oliver- 11m, 16s

          Season 7:
          Clark- 16m, 41s
          Lex- 8m, 52s
          Lana- 6m, 41s
          Chloe- 8m, 51s
          Lois- 8m, 1s
          Jimmy- 8m, 28s
          Lionel- 5m, 40s
          Kara- 10m, 12s

          Season 6:
          Clark- 17m, 13s
          Lex- 10m, 1s
          Lana- 11m, 50s
          Chloe- 10m, 25s
          Lois- 9m, 2s
          Jimmy- 8m, 6s
          Lionel- 5m, 44s
          Martha- 3m, 31s

          Season 5:
          Clark- 19m, 57s
          Lex- 8m, 48s
          Lana- 10m, 30s
          Chloe- 9m, 2s
          Lois- 8m, 22s
          Lionel- 6m, 11s
          Martha- 6m, 36s
          Jonathan- 6m, 21s

          Season 4:
          Clark- 22m, 15s
          Lex- 8m, 38s
          Lana- 9m, 8s
          Chloe- 7m, 51s
          Lois- 14m, 8s
          Jason- 5m, 58s
          Lionel- 6m, 12s
          Martha- 4m, 11s
          Jonathan- 3m, 51s

          Season 3:
          Clark- 22m, 33s
          Lex- 9m, 58s
          Lana- 9m, 31s
          Chloe- 6m, 55s
          Pete- 3m, 31s
          Lionel- 7m, 22s
          Martha- 4m, 13s
          Jonathan- 5m, 37s

          Season 2:
          Clark- 22m, 29s
          Lex- 9m, 3s
          Lana- 8m, 45s
          Chloe- 5m, 55s
          Pete- 4m, 37s
          Lionel- 9m, 2s
          Martha- 6m, 13s
          Jonathan- 7m, 16s

          Clark would need to average 19m, 39s over the final 2 episodes to beat his Season 5 time.
